10 injured in IED blast in Jammu & Kashmir
Saturday, July 3 2004 10:11 Hrs (IST)

Srinagar: At least 10 people were injured today (July 3, 2004) in an IED blast in Dalgate area of the city in Jammu and Kashmir, official sources said.

One autorickshaw was also damaged when the explosive device planted in the handcart of a fruit seller went off, sources said.

The injured were rushed to city hospital where some of them were stated to be critical, they added.
